Introduction

Revenue Optimization AI represents the evolution of traditional revenue management, integrating advanced artificial intelligence and machine learning techniques to enhance a business's ability to sell the right product to the right customer at the right time for the right price. Fundamentally, it aims to maximize financial gains, whether that be total revenue, profit margins, or market share, by intelligently responding to market conditions and customer behavior. This sophisticated approach moves beyond static pricing models and human intuition, leveraging vast datasets to inform and automate complex decisions. It encompasses a broad set of capabilities, from demand forecasting and dynamic pricing to personalized offers and inventory allocation, all driven by the predictive and adaptive power of AI algorithms.

How it works

The operation of Revenue Optimization AI begins with extensive data collection and analysis. AI systems ingest colossal amounts of data, including historical sales figures, customer demographics, competitor pricing, seasonal trends, external events, and even real-time market fluctuations. This data is cleaned, processed, and used to train machine learning models. Once trained, these models perform predictive analytics to forecast demand, identify customer segments, and determine price elasticity for various products or services. For instance, an AI might predict a surge in demand for hotel rooms during a specific event, allowing it to recommend higher prices, or identify a segment of customers willing to pay a premium for expedited shipping. Based on these predictions, the AI then recommends or automatically executes dynamic adjustments. This could involve real-time pricing changes across different sales channels, optimizing inventory allocation to maximize availability where demand is highest, or creating personalized promotions tailored to individual customer profiles. The system continuously monitors the market and the impact of its decisions, using this feedback loop to refine its models and strategies, ensuring ongoing improvement in revenue generation.

Key strengths

The primary strength of Revenue Optimization AI lies in its unparalleled ability to process and derive insights from massive, complex datasets, far exceeding human capacity. This enables businesses to make data-driven decisions that are more accurate and responsive to market dynamics, leading to significantly higher profitability and more efficient resource utilization. Furthermore, AI-driven systems offer superior adaptability. They can rapidly detect subtle shifts in demand, competitor actions, or external factors and adjust strategies in real-time, giving businesses a crucial competitive edge. This automation also frees up human analysts from tedious tasks, allowing them to focus on strategic oversight and innovative business development.

Practical applications

  • Airlines and hospitality (dynamic ticket/room pricing)
  • E-commerce and retail (personalized offers, flash sales)
  • Media and advertising (ad inventory pricing, subscription tiers)
  • Energy and utilities (demand-based pricing for consumption)

How it compares

Revenue Optimization AI distinguishes itself from traditional revenue management by moving beyond rule-based systems and human-driven analysis. Traditional methods often rely on fixed pricing strategies, historical averages, or simpler algorithms that react slowly to market changes and struggle with complex interdependencies. They are inherently limited by the speed and scope of human data processing and decision-making. In contrast, AI-driven optimization employs sophisticated machine learning, neural networks, and deep learning to not just react, but to predict and proactively shape revenue outcomes. While basic dynamic pricing might adjust prices based solely on supply and demand, Revenue Optimization AI incorporates a multitude of variables—customer behavior, competitor intelligence, economic indicators, and even sentiment analysis—to create a far more nuanced, adaptive, and effective strategy that continuously learns and refines itself.

Best practices (2026)

  • Integrate diverse data sources (sales, marketing, external, competitor data).
  • Start with clear, measurable objectives and A/B test AI recommendations.
  • Ensure transparency and explainability in AI models for human oversight.

Common pitfalls

  • Reliance on poor quality or biased training data leading to flawed recommendations.
  • Over-automation without human oversight can lead to customer dissatisfaction or ethical concerns.
  • High initial investment and complexity in integrating and maintaining AI systems.
